HSE Teachers Reach Settlement on Labor Complaint, Contract Talks Continue
Craig Frawley The Hamilton Southeastern (HSE) Education Association (HSEA) spent 10 hours at the bargaining table with district administrators this week, producing both progress and new challenges. Teachers gathered in a school parking lot ahead of Wednesday night’s HSE School Board meeting to hear an update from their bargaining team. The news was mixed. On the positive side, the union and district resolved a long-standing Unfair Labor Practice…
